Understanding Rugged Zinc Alloy Keypads: Key Features and Benefits

Rugged zinc alloy keypads are designed for durability and reliability. They are suitable for demanding environments such as factories and outdoor applications. These keypads are built to withstand harsh conditions. They resist moisture, dust, and extreme temperatures. The zinc alloy material offers a strong, robust structure, ensuring longevity.

A key feature is the tactile feedback provided by the keys. Users can feel a clear response when pressing each button. This is crucial for accuracy in tasks that require quick input. The keypads often include a backlight option. This aids visibility in low-light conditions, enhancing usability at all times.

Choosing the right rugged keypad involves considering specific needs. Some keypads may lack certain features that others offer. It's important to test the keypad before making a decision. Ensure the size and weight fit your workspace. Reflecting on these elements can help one select a keypad that truly meets their requirements.

Assessing Your Specific Needs for a Keypad in Different Environments

When selecting a rugged zinc alloy keypad, it’s crucial to consider the environment in which it will be used. For instance, industrial settings often expose equipment to dust, moisture, and varying temperatures. A recent industry report by the International Electrotechnical Commission (IEC) indicates that 35% of equipment failures stem from environmental factors such as humidity and dirt. Thus, choosing a keypad with an appropriate IP rating is essential. An IP67 rating ensures dust tightness and protection against temporary immersion in water.

Field studies highlight that usability in harsh conditions is vital. A survey from the Occupational Safety and Health Administration (OSHA) showed that 70% of workers prefer keypads that function flawlessly under pressure. Elements like tactile feedback and resistance to accidental inputs become significant here. For outdoor environments, consider factors such as sunlight exposure. A keypad prone to glare can impede visibility, leading to efficiency drops.

Finding the right rugged keypad isn't merely about toughness. It involves matching features with specific needs. Many users mistakenly prioritize durability without assessing usability. This oversight can lead to frustration and decreased productivity. Ensuring that the keypad meets both ruggedness and ergonomic standards can significantly enhance user experience in demanding conditions.

Comparing Material Durability: Zinc Alloy vs. Other Keypad Materials

When selecting a rugged zinc alloy keypad, it’s essential to assess its material durability. Zinc alloy offers superior resistance to corrosion, impact, and wear compared to traditional materials. While plastics may be lightweight, they often lack the robustness needed in demanding environments. This makes zinc alloy an appealing choice for heavy-duty applications.

Many users often overlook how the keypad material affects performance. A zinc alloy keypad can withstand extreme temperatures and rough handling. In contrast, rubber or soft-touch materials can degrade over time, leading to compromised functionality. Observing the material's resistance to everyday wear can provide insight into its longevity.

Tips: Ensure you consider how often the keypad will be used. Frequent pressing can wear out softer materials quickly. Look for products with an IP rating for additional protection against dust and moisture. A good keypad is not just about appearance; it should be able to withstand the test of time and use. Consider what has worked in the past, but don't be afraid to experiment with new materials that may offer better durability.

Evaluating Keypad Size and Layout for Optimal User Experience

When selecting a rugged zinc alloy keypad, the size and layout are crucial for user experience. A keypad that is too small may lead to mispresses, while one that is excessively large can become cumbersome. It's important to find the right balance. Consider how the device will be used—outdoor applications might benefit from a larger layout, while handheld devices often require something more compact.

The layout also plays a significant role. A well-organized keypad allows for quick access to essential functions. For instance, frequently used keys should be positioned for easy reach. Look at the spacing between keys; too tight will frustrate users, while excessive gaps can waste time. Custom layouts may offer an advantage, especially if specific tasks are prioritized. Evaluate the intended environment and the user's needs.

Testing different sizes and layouts can provide insights into preferences. Users might appreciate varied feedback from keys—some prefer tactile responses over soft presses. Take notes on which designs prompt the least frustration. This process can help you refine your selection, ensuring you choose a keypad that truly meets user demands. The right keypad can enhance productivity and satisfaction, greatly influencing overall performance.

Exploring Additional Features: Backlighting, Water Resistance, and More

When selecting a rugged zinc alloy keypad, consider essential features like backlighting and water resistance. These elements enhance usability in various environments. Backlighting is critical for working in low-light conditions. This feature ensures visibility, making it easier to input commands accurately. It’s beneficial for fieldwork or night operations.

Water resistance is equally important. A keypad that can withstand spills or rain will last longer in challenging conditions. Look for keypads with a high IP rating to ensure durability. Be mindful that water resistance can sometimes limit the design. So, balance your needs with functionality.

Tips for choosing: Test the keypad yourself to assess its tactile feedback. A good keypad should feel responsive without being overly sensitive. Also, consider its weight and portability for on-the-go usage. Lastly, reflect on your specific needs. Not all features are necessary for every user. Prioritize what truly matters for your work.

Tips for Maintenance and Care of Rugged Zinc Alloy Keypads

Rugged zinc alloy keypads are designed to withstand tough conditions. However, maintaining them properly is crucial for longevity. Regular cleaning is necessary. Use a soft, damp cloth to wipe away dirt and grime. Avoid harsh chemicals, as they can damage the surface.

Another tip involves checking the connections periodically. Loose connections can cause malfunctions. Ensure all parts are secure and functioning. Dust and moisture can creep in over time. Consider using a sealant to protect against environmental damage.

Finally, store the keypads correctly when not in use. Exposure to extreme temperatures can lead to deterioration. Keeping them in a controlled environment can prevent premature wear. Remember, even durable materials require care to perform at their best.
